Hi everyone! I know many of you are either going through the application process or are already pursuing your MSWs. I just had a question regarding applying as an undergrad. Do any of you think it will negatively affect my application to apply during my fall semester of my senior year? The only reason I have thought this is because if I submit and application in October or November by fall semester grades will not be published yet therefore ill be applying without them. My concern is that maybe I should be waiting until january to apply so that they have a greater idea of what my graduating GPA is. I currently have a 3.8 but am curious what the protocol would be for an applicant like me who still has 30 some credits to complete prior to matriculating in an MSW program. please let me know what any of you think! More info being I am applying to Fordham, Columbia, U Conn and a few smaller schools.

It really depends when the applications are due in. I applied to my MSW (at GMU) in December of 2016, before my spring semester had even started, and before my transcripts had been updated. I was required to upload my official transcripts when they were ready, as all schools require, but I don't think it impacted anything about the decision process. Often schools don't begin looking at your application until you have official transcripts are in, the website on the admissions process should tell you more about that. However, your best bet is to call into the graduate admissions office and ask someone there.

I think it depends on the school. At UNR they do strongly believe am undergrad student will better fit the msw program by going out in the field, working as a social worker, then applying for the MSW. However, for BSW students wishing to go straight through to MSW the deadline is January 15th, which means classes end late December. I don't imagine every student waits until the last week to turn their applications in and many are still accepted contingent upon their final posting grades.
